Definition and Purpose of a Vendor Rental Agreement Template
A Vendor Rental Agreement Template serves as a structured document used to outline the terms and conditions for the temporary rental of goods or services between a vendor and a renter. This template ensures clarity and legal protection for both parties by specifying their responsibilities, payment terms, termination conditions, indemnification clauses, and applicable governing law. Utilized as a standardized form, it streamlines the process of drafting agreements, reducing the chance of miscommunication or misunderstanding. This template is beneficial for vendors who frequently rent out their goods or services, enabling them to maintain consistency in their rental agreements.
Key Elements of the Vendor Rental Agreement Template
Understanding the fundamental components of the Vendor Rental Agreement Template is crucial for effective use. Typically, the document includes:
- Definitions: Clarifying specific terms used within the agreement to avoid ambiguity.
- Responsibilities: Outlining the duties and expectations of both the vendor and the renter.
- Payment Terms: Detailing the cost structure, due dates, and accepted payment methods.
- Termination Conditions: Defining the circumstances under which the contract may be ended prematurely.
- Indemnification Clauses: Protecting parties from potential financial losses or liabilities.
- Governing Law: Identifying the jurisdiction that will oversee disputes.
By having these elements well-defined, the agreement protects both parties and ensures a smooth rental experience.

Important Terms Related to the Vendor Rental Agreement Template
When dealing with a Vendor Rental Agreement Template, several key terms are essential to understand, as they often dictate the flow and execution of the agreement:
- Lessee and Lessor: The 'lessee' is the party renting the goods or services, while the 'lessor' is the owner or vendor.
- Rental Period: The duration for which the goods or services are leased.
- Security Deposit: A refundable amount paid by the renter to cover potential damages or breaches of contract.
- Breach of Contract: An occurrence where either party fails to adhere to the agreed terms, potentially leading to termination or legal action.
- Amendments: Any modifications or changes to the original agreement, which should be documented in writing and signed by both parties.
Grasping these terms ensures each party clearly understands the agreement's expectations and responsibilities.
